WProofreader plugin for CKEditor 5

Deeply integrated plugin for CKEditor 5

The only spell and grammar check plugin for CKEditor 5 out there. Natively integrates into the environment for text correction and rewrite.

WProofreader CKEditor5 plugin performance demonstration

SDK component

As a part of SDK, it integrates seamlessly with popular RTEs, including CKEditor, TinyMCE, Froala, Quill, etc. WProofreader can scale to meet the needs of your entire technology stack.

Built-in text corrector

Inside CKEditor 5, WProofreader offers spell, grammar, punctuation and style suggestions in as-you-type and in-dialog modes. AI writing assistant for text paraphrasing.

Deployment

Deploy the service in the cloud for quick setup, or host it yourself on your own infrastructure. Self-hosting keeps all text processing within your network.

Dedicated plugin with a theme

An off-the-shelf CKEditor 5 plugin integrated as a proofreader icon and a badge to the editor toolbar with a custom theme. Available as an npm package.

WProofreader CKEditor5 plugin theme UI

Native CKEditor 5 modes support

Unlike browser spell check, WProofreader operates seamlessly in the restricted, collaborative, and track changes modes. Proofreading occurs in real-time and in the text changes preview.

WProofreader CKEditor5 plugin modes support demonstration

All-in-one solution

WProofreader supports 20+ languages with advanced proofreading capabilities. Spelling autocorrect and text prediction to speed up writing. Custom dictionaries for specific terminology. Style guide rules and builder to align with corporate communication guides.

WProofreader core features set.

Configuration

Control the default language, UI localization, visible interface elements, check types, custom dictionaries, and more—all through a JavaScript config object.

WProofreader SDK configuration

Developer-friendly integration

WProofreader SDK integration guide

Choose the integration path that fits your workflow:

Script-based

Add a configuration object and the WProofreader script to your HTML page. WProofreader can automatically initialize in editable elements when they receive focus, or be initialized directly on a specific element.

Dedicated plugin

A purpose-built plugin that adds a toolbar button and a badge for deep integration with editor features. Can be loaded script-based via CDN or installed via npm. See live demo.

NPM-based

A universal package that works with any editor, including CKEditor 5. A good fit for JavaScript framework-based projects or when you use multiple editors and want a single proofreading dependency. See examples.

Frequently asked questions

Which CKEditor 5 versions are supported?

The dedicated plugin is available for CKEditor 5. The script-based integration is compatible with CKEditor 3+ versions.

How can I purchase WProofreader for CKEditor 5?

You can purchase the plugin directly from WebSpellChecker or reach out to CKSource, who are the authorized reseller of WProofreader. The support for the integration is provided by our team.

What is the difference between CKEditor AI and WProofreader AI writing assistant?

WProofreader AI writing assistant is a universal text inside WProofreader SDK rewriter that changes the text size, formality, style, wording, summarizes or proofreads on the user’s request. 

CKEditor AI is a separate solution offered by CKSource, AI-powered writing assistant that integrates directly into our rich-text editor, CKEditor 5, providing instant text rewriting, summarization, correction, and contextual chat help based on internal style guides.

Can I self-host it?

Yes. Deploy on your own servers so all text processing stays within your infrastructure.

Can’t find the answer you’re looking for? Please chat to our team.

Give it a try

Get 14 days of full access to WProofreader for CKEditor 5. Test the full plugin, experience seamless proofreading, and see how it fits your workflow.